Koshish (transl. Effort) is a 1972 Indian Hindi-language romantic drama movie starring Sanjeev Kumar and Jaya Bhaduri, written and directed by Gulzar. The movie depicts a deaf and mute couple and their conflicts, pain and struggle to carve out a niche for themselves in a desensitized society.

Nov 10, 2019 · Koshish is a classic Hindi movie that portrays the life of a deaf-mute couple, Hari and Aarti, and their struggles with society and fate. The film shows how they communicate, cope and celebrate with their disabilities and each other, and won Sanjeev Kumar his second National Award.
